Output 6539d4e85f29cfa1dc84a6732cfe3247a68400a1b640503ceb43bfcb10e357f8:1

value
1620118
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1dc996fe6ca34d2cde86b52a01542aaab3bd01b OP_EQUALVERIFY OP_CHECKSIG
address
1MbFJg7Vy3EJHS7KXfErvAiEuBniBsHNKn
transaction
6539d4e85f29cfa1dc84a6732cfe3247a68400a1b640503ceb43bfcb10e357f8
confirmations
422029
spent
true